Just How Cold Laser Therapy Works



To understand exactly how cold laser treatment functions, you need to grasp the fundamental principles of exactly how light power communicates with organic cells. Cold laser therapy, likewise called low-level laser treatment (LLLT), uses details wavelengths of light to penetrate the skin and target hidden tissues. Unlike the intense lasers utilized in surgeries, cold lasers emit reduced degrees of light that do not produce warmth or trigger damages to the tissues.

When these gentle light waves reach the cells, they're absorbed by elements called chromophores, such as cytochrome c oxidase in mitochondria. This absorption triggers a collection of biological responses, including enhanced mobile energy production and the launch of nitric oxide, which enhances blood circulation and minimizes inflammation.

Moreover, the light energy can also boost the production of adenosine triphosphate (ATP), the energy money of cells, assisting in cellular repair and regeneration procedures.

Basically, cold laser therapy harnesses the power of light power to advertise healing and reduce pain in a non-invasive and mild manner.
